Focus on Political Career Over Speaking Schedule
Bill Weld is primarily known for his distinguished political career rather than his public speaking engagements. His most prominent achievements include serving as Governor of Massachusetts from 1991 to 1997 and running as the Libertarian Party’s nominee for Vice President in 2016. Weld also mounted presidential campaigns, including a Republican primary challenge in 2020. These political milestones have defined his public persona more significantly than any speaking circuit presence. Notable Past Speeches and Political Addresses

Presidential Campaign Speeches and Themes
During his presidential campaigns, particularly the 2020 Republican primary challenge and the 2016 Libertarian vice-presidential run, Bill Weld delivered numerous speeches focused on core libertarian principles. His campaign rhetoric consistently emphasized fiscal responsibility, individual liberties, and limited government intervention. Weld’s speeches during these campaigns highlighted his experience as a fiscal conservative who balanced Massachusetts’ budget while maintaining social liberal positions. The common themes across his political speeches centered on reducing government spending, protecting civil liberties, and promoting free-market solutions. These addresses often drew from his extensive political background and positioned him as a pragmatic alternative to more ideologically rigid candidates. Governor’s Office Addresses and Policy Speeches
As Governor of Massachusetts, Bill Weld delivered numerous policy-focused speeches addressing state governance and fiscal management. His tenure was marked by speeches promoting economic development, criminal justice reform, and government efficiency. Weld’s addresses as governor consistently emphasized his commitment to fiscal responsibility, having inherited a significant budget deficit and leaving office with a substantial surplus.
